With pencil you will be able to regulate your shading by various the amount of tension when drawing. This isn’t the situation with pens! You’ll must depend on cautiously placed traces and marks to give the effect of shading. Tightly compacted linework will provide the impression of deep shadows, though spaced out linework will make a place filled with light-weight. Juxtaposing each these restricted and loose marks will create a drawing with terrific contrast and texture.
